Re: Bentley Type S.U. Pump.
E.1/HP.19.10.33.

I thoroughly agree with E.{Mr Elliott - Chief Engineer} If the S.U. people are able to manufacture the pump in question in larger quantities than we require by supplying it to other people, then there ought to be a reduction in price, both as regards the reduced cost of production and their obligation to us.

We should press these points, and reserve making any agreement with them until we have obtained what we think is due to us.
